Transaction dd5cdf29669fd9e2fcbee30c76a95adf1b881e952cebdf0c8616f0631f76c249
1 Input
1 Output
-
dd5cdf29669fd9e2fcbee30c76a95adf1b881e952cebdf0c8616f0631f76c249:0
- value
- 12809029
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d391b789bad3810ada6c76077bc27ac8bd04c41
- address
- bc1q35u3k7ym45upptdxcas800p84j9aqnzp8zzp4h